The "double extension" typically occurs when an original MP4 file is processed through an Apple-based application (like Final Cut Pro or iMovie) and saved in the . While both formats are based on the same MPEG-4 standard, MOV files are often used for higher quality editing, whereas MP4 is favored for its smaller file sizes and cross-platform accessibility .
